Transaction cd96f12eaa54a822776075de30015d7e8dc8e2e1b02f281b4d46b63dc7f8d4e9
1 Input
1 Output
-
cd96f12eaa54a822776075de30015d7e8dc8e2e1b02f281b4d46b63dc7f8d4e9:0
- value
- 24989770
- script pubkey
- OP_0 OP_PUSHBYTES_20 d82cd807ce9a02bd8699cbecf570ee9592a0ef65
- address
- bc1qmqkdsp7wngptmp5ee0k02u8wjkf2pmm9xuusgw